Working with Flo Group: A Candidate Guide for 2026

Flo Group is a UK-based staffing agency specializing in finance, marketing, advertising, and software roles. They bridge the gap between high-growth firms and skilled professionals. The most important thing to know is that they prioritize candidates whose technical skills align with modern cloud-based workflows and industry-specific software proficiency.

Who pays Flo Group

Paid by the employer, not by you.

Flo Group earns a fee from the company that hires you, usually a share of your first-year salary or a margin on your contract rate. Their client is that company.

What that means for you

Expect roles that fit their open vacancies before roles that fit your plan. Ask which company a role is for before your CV goes anywhere, and apply direct where you can.

What sectors and roles does Flo Group focus on?

Flo Group concentrates on three core pillars: finance, marketing and advertising, and software development. They place professionals across various seniority levels, ranging from mid-level specialists to senior management. Their focus is on roles that require technical competency, particularly those involving cloud-based systems and digital infrastructure.

Where you meet

How does the staffing process work for a candidate?

The process begins with an initial screening of your CV against current client requirements. If your profile matches a live vacancy, a consultant will reach out to discuss your career goals and technical capabilities. From there, they manage the introduction to the client, coordinate interview schedules, and provide feedback throughout the hiring cycle.

What should I expect once I engage with the agency?

Expect a professional communication cadence that centers on active, open roles rather than general networking. Flo Group consultants typically work on a per-vacancy basis, meaning they will contact you when a specific match arises. You should expect transparency regarding the hiring timeline and clear expectations about the client's interview process.

How can I get on Flo Group's radar?

To stand out, ensure your CV explicitly highlights your experience with specific software tools and cloud platforms relevant to your sector. Use industry-standard keywords that match the job descriptions you are targeting. Proactively register on their portal and keep your contact information updated to ensure you appear in their internal talent database searches.

Is Flo Group the right fit for my job search?

Flo Group is an excellent partner if you have a strong background in finance, marketing, or software and are looking for roles that leverage modern technology. If you are seeking entry-level generalist positions or roles outside of their core sectors, you may find better success with a broader, general-purpose agency. They are best suited for candidates who have clear, demonstrable technical skills.

Do I have to pay a fee to use Flo Group's services?

No, candidates never pay for recruitment services. The agency is compensated by the hiring company once a successful placement is made.

Should I register with multiple agencies at the same time?

Yes, it is standard practice to register with several agencies that specialize in your field to maximize your market exposure. Just ensure you keep track of which agency submits your CV to which employer to avoid duplicate applications.

What happens to my CV and personal data after I submit it?

Your data is stored in their secure candidate database and is used solely for matching you with relevant job opportunities. They must comply with UK data protection regulations, meaning they cannot share your details with a third party without your explicit consent.

How should I follow up if I do not hear back after an application?

Wait at least one week before sending a brief, polite email to the consultant you spoke with. If you have not had an initial conversation, it is often more effective to focus your energy on applying for other roles that match your profile.

Who does the person on the other side actually work for?

In-house recruiters, agency recruiters, headhunters and career coaches all move around the same job with different incentives. One map shows who pays whom, whose interest each one serves, and which of them can afford to be honest with you.
